The Role of Front Doors
Front doors are more than just a way of entry; they are a defining function of a home's exterior. The door not only creates the first impression for visitors but also acts as a barrier against the components and intruders. Here are some key functions and advantages of front doors:
1. Visual AppealThe front door is often the focal point of a home's façade. A well-chosen door can improve curb appeal and increase the residential or commercial property's total value.Various designs are readily available, from classic wood doors to modern fiberglass choices, allowing house owners to reveal individual style.2. SecurityFront doors are a primary line of defense versus burglars. Top quality locks and durable construction products can prevent break-ins.Many contemporary front doors feature included security features like wise locks and reinforced frames.3. Energy EfficiencyInsulated doors help to keep homes warm in winter season and cool in summer, reducing energy intake and utility expenses.Picking a door with Energy Star ratings can substantially enhance a home's energy performance.4. Weather condition ResistanceFront doors should withstand numerous climate condition. Boosted weather sealing and long lasting materials can prevent water damage and drafts.The Role of Windows
Windows, equally essential to any home, offer a plethora of advantages that extend far beyond simple looks. They facilitate natural light, ventilation, and undisturbed views of the outdoors. Below are some vital elements of windows in domestic architecture:
1. Natural LightWindows allow natural light to flood within, producing a warm and inviting environment. This can positively affect mood and total well-being.Strategic window positioning can lessen the need for synthetic lighting throughout the daytime.2. VentilationOperable windows allow fresh air to circulate through a home, promoting a much healthier living environment.Sufficient ventilation can also help manage indoor humidity levels, reducing the risk of mold and mildew.3. Energy EfficiencyLike doors, windows can considerably affect energy efficiency. Double or triple-pane windows offer much better insulation than single-pane styles.Installing window films or low-emissivity (Low-E) coverings can decrease heat transfer and glare.4. SecurityWindows should be secured with quality locks and may consist of features such as tempered glass for added safety.Reinforced or impact-resistant windows can supply extra security versus inclement weather condition and break-ins.Choosing the Right Front Door and WindowsFactors to Consider:
Material: The option of product substantially affects durability, upkeep, and look.
Wood: Offers classic charm however needs regular maintenance.Fiberglass: Durable and energy-efficient, offered in different finishes.Steel: Offers high security and a modern visual but may be less insulated.
Design: The architectural design of your home should affect door and window choice.
Traditional homes might take advantage of traditional wooden doors and six-over-six windows.Contemporary homes often prefer sleek, minimalistic styles.
Energy Efficiency Ratings: Look for Energy Star scores and other accreditations when picking windows and doors.
Maintenance Tips for Doors and Windows
To guarantee the longevity and efficiency of doors and windows, regular maintenance is essential. Below are some handy pointers:
Front Door MaintenanceRegular Cleaning: Clean with moderate soap and water to prevent grime accumulation.Check Locks and Hinges: Lubricate locks and hinges regularly to make sure smooth operation.Weather condition Stripping: Check the weather seal for wear and replace as needed to avoid drafts.Window MaintenanceWash Glass: Clean windows at least twice a year using vinegar or specialized cleaners.Inspect Seals: Check for indications of condensation in between panes, showing a broken seal.Lube Tracks: For sliding windows, lube tracks to make sure easy opening and closing.

FAQs
1. How often should I change my front windows and door?
Usually, doors last 15-20 years, while windows can last 20-30 years, depending on product and upkeep.
2. What are the very best materials for front windows and doors?
Typical products include wood, fiberglass, and steel for doors; vinyl, wood, and aluminum for windows.
3. What features should I search for when choosing energy-efficient windows?
Try to find double or triple panes, Low-E coatings, and gas fills (like argon) for much better insulation.
4. Can I paint my front door?
Yes, you can paint your door!
